It is estimated that 2 million Americans have been diagnosed with Crohn's disease, or other Inflammatory Bowel Diseases (IBD for short). It is a very painful and distressing disease that affects primarily the lower end of the small intestine which becomes inflamed. This can lead to an ulcerative condition which in time, may need surgery. Crohn's disease is a digestive system condition which can affect anywhere in the digestive tract from the mouth to the anus. No one knows what causes it and there is no current cure. It goes into remission and then can flare-up again at any time. Certain foods can cause a flare-up, and once these have been identified, then it is best if they are avoided. Stress can also aggravate the condition, although Crohn's disease is not caused by stress. Various theories have been put forward as to what causes it: these range from a genetic factor (if a close blood relative has the disease, then you have a 20 per cent chance of developing the disease too); to an autoimmune disorder, bacterial infection or low stomach acid. The usual age range for someone to be diagnosed with Crohn's disease is between 20-30, but children and older adults can be diagnosed with the disease too. Various treatment options are currently available including: dietary and lifestyle changes, surgery, drugs and nutritional supplements.
